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
809626 18885 40297
4762169134 813 5187963
4762169134 813 5187963
070516 6073 09817 67227
All about undefined
Interested in learning more?
4762169134 813 5187963
070516 6073 09817 67227
See more
70182 136244511 6555
71085769180 0613597 15
See more
98924600667 8746650 661
84780536 65 1038 9560997112 45
See more